Clanwilliam is a pretty town, and well placed for simply relaxing, or exploring the West Coast of South Africa as well as the Northern Cape. Area is renowned for ancient rock art at various sites. Perfect as a base for the Namaqualand wild flower season between August and September every year.

Absolutely stunning views.

Absolutely stunning views. Definitely recommend high clearance vehicle. Lots of gravel roads, some are not great. When it rains, the roads are dangerous. Lots of driving through very deep puddles and some bridges washed away. But A+ for adventure.
